Balurghat Technologies approves reappointment of Pawan Kumar Sethia and Arun Kumar Sethia
Balurghat Technologies Limited completed its 32nd AGM on August 11, 2026, approving the reappointment of Managing Director Pawan Kumar Sethia and Whole-time Director Arun Kumar Sethia for five-year terms. Shareholders also regularised Shweta as an Independent Director and reappointed Rajendra Dugar. The virtual meeting saw participation from 58 members, with all resolutions passed via e-voting mechanisms compliant with SEBI regulations.

Shareholders of Balurghat Technologies approved the reappointment of key executive directors and the regularisation of an independent director at the company’s 32nd Annual General Meeting (AGM) held on August 11, 2026. The resolutions ensure continuity in leadership for the next five years, with specific approvals allowing Managing Director Pawan Kumar Sethia to continue his tenure despite attaining the age of 70 during his term.
The AGM was conducted through Video Conferencing (VC) or Other Audio-Visual Means (OAVM) in compliance with the Companies Act, 2013, SEBI Listing Regulations, and Ministry of Corporate Affairs circulars. The meeting commenced at 1:00 P.M. IST and concluded at 1:47 P.M. IST. Pawan Kumar Sethia, Managing Director, chaired the proceedings, which were attended by 58 members. The requisite quorum was present, allowing the business to be transacted. Remote e-voting was available from 9:00 A.M. IST on August 7, 2026, to 5:00 P.M. IST on August 10, 2026, with additional e-voting facilities provided during the AGM for eligible members who had not voted remotely.
The Board placed five items of ordinary and special business before the members. These included the adoption of audited financial statements for the financial year ended March 31, 2026, and several directorship appointments. Mr. Udit Agarwal, Advocate, served as the Scrutinizer for the voting process. The Chief Financial Officer assisted in conducting the proceedings and briefed members on the agenda items. Mr. Ravi Kumar Sethia, Whole-time Director, addressed questions raised by members regarding the company’s performance and outlook.
Key Resolutions Passed
The following directorship changes were approved by the shareholders:
| Resolution Type | Particulars | Tenure/Details |
|---|---|---|
| Ordinary | Re-appointment of Rajendra Dugar (DIN: 08187495), retiring by rotation | Retiring by rotation |
| Special | Re-appointment of Arun Kumar Sethia (DIN: 00001027) as Whole-time Director | Five years from October 28, 2026 to October 27, 2031 |
| Special | Re-appointment of Pawan Kumar Sethia (DIN: 00482462) as Managing Director | Five years from February 21, 2027 to February 20, 2032; approval to continue despite attaining age 70 |
| Special | Regularisation of Shweta (DIN: 10283634) as Non-Executive Independent Director | First term of five years from May 28, 2026 to May 27, 2031; not liable to retire by rotation |
The adoption of the Audited Financial Statements for FY26, along with the reports of the Board of Directors and Auditors, was passed as an Ordinary Resolution. The Statutory Auditor and Secretarial Auditor representatives were present at the meeting to address any queries related to the financial statements and compliance matters.
Governance and Compliance
The proceedings were conducted in accordance with Regulation 30 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. The consolidated voting results and the Scrutinizer’s Report are required to be submitted to BSE Limited within the prescribed statutory timeline. These documents will also be made available on the company’s website for shareholder reference. The meeting concluded with a vote of thanks extended to the members, directors, auditors, and service providers for their participation.
